Why Bribery Act Awareness Matters in Hospitality
In the hospitality industry, staff and managers often deal with suppliers, contractors, event organisers, and promotional partners. These interactions can expose businesses to bribery and corruption risks if not managed correctly. Even small “gestures of goodwill” can lead to serious legal consequences if they breach anti-bribery laws. Legal Duties Under the Bribery Act 2010
The Bribery Act 2010 makes it a criminal offence to offer, promise, give, request, or accept a bribe. It also holds organisations liable if they fail to prevent bribery within their operations. Employers must have adequate procedures and training in place to reduce risk. The UK government’s official guidance explains the Act and its requirements for businesses of all sizes.
